注册 登录
编程论坛 JavaScript论坛

高手帮助解决三段JavaScript代码,感激万分!

xpxw2005 发布于 2010-07-13 19:26, 489 次点击
1.有这么一个XML文件,文件内容如下:
Person.xml
代码:
<?xml version=”1.0” encoding=”utf-8”?>
<root>
      <person1>
          <name>小王</name>
          <age>20</age>
          <gender>男</gender>
      </person1>
      <person2>
          <name>25</age>
          <gender>男</gender>
      </person2>

</root>
把这个XML上面的节点信息通过JavaScript获取,然后显示在网页上。
如:小王,20,男。小李,25,男。
2.实现这么一个功能:
在一个页面里面实现2个数字的乘法运算,输入2个数值,点击一个按钮,计算得结果,使用JavaScript或者ajax保证页面无刷新的前提下。如下图
             ×             =(这里显示结果)  计算结果  
3.在一个页面中有三个并排的DIV框,要求第一个框颜色为红色,鼠标在框内显示为绿色,移出框外恢复为红色。
1 回复
#2
graybobo2010-07-14 16:53
3.在一个页面中有三个并排的DIV框,要求第一个框颜色为红色,鼠标在框内显示为绿色,移出框外恢复为红色。
DOM:
<div id="D1" style="float:left; margin-right:10px; width:100px; height:80px; background:#f00; cursor:pointer;"></div>
<div id="D2" style="float:left; margin-right:10px; width:100px; height:80px; background:#09f; cursor:pointer;"></div>
<div id="D3" style="float:left; width:100px; height:80px; background:#663; cursor:pointer;"></div>
JS:
<script type="text/javascript">
<!--
_divObj = document.getElementById("D1");

_divObj.onmouseover = function(){
    _divObj.style.background = "#093";
}
_divObj.onmouseout = function(){
    _divObj.style.background = "#f00";
}
-->
</script>
1